Why don't your own FPPs show up in 'recent activity' unless you've also commented in them?
posted by empath to Bugs at 9:10 PM (23 comments total)

...because it makes the monster SQL query easier to not show it.

There's a "My Posts" tab on the upper left that shows what you want. Someday, maybe we'll be slick like Flickr and combine them all into a single super duper page of all activity, but for now there are tabs for each view of the data.
posted by mathowie (staff) at 9:14 PM on March 2, 2009
